Scholarship and Grant Awards at Aveda Arts & Sciences Institute, Lafayette

Grants and scholarships are the most valuable form of aid because, unlike loans, they never have to be repaid. Here, some 56% of undergraduates were awarded grant or scholarship aid averaging $6,751 (across roughly 132 awardees).

Award% of Undergrads ReceivingAverage Amount
Grant or scholarship aid (all sources)56%$6,751
Federal Pell grants52%$6,062
Federal student loans62%$6,797

Title-IV recipients living on campus saw average grant aid of $6,911.

Net Price at Aveda Arts & Sciences Institute, Lafayette

The net price represents the average annual cost a title-IV-receiving student pays after grant aid is subtracted from the full cost of attendance.

CohortAverage Net Price
On-campus title-IV students$21,777

How Much Students Borrow at Aveda Arts & Sciences Institute, Lafayette

The median student at Aveda Arts & Sciences Institute, Lafayette graduates with $7,411 of federal borrowing.

MetricAmount
Median federal debt (all student-aid borrowers)$7,411
Median federal debt (graduates only)$7,916
Typical 10-year monthly payment (graduates)$83.92/mo

At a typical 10-year repayment schedule, the median graduate would pay about the monthly figure above.

The Full Range of Student Debt

The median alone does not show how widely outcomes vary across the student body. The figures below chart the debt distribution at Aveda Arts & Sciences Institute, Lafayette.

PercentileCumulative Federal Debt
10th percentile (lowest-debt students)$3,998
25th percentile$4,750
75th percentile$11,444
90th percentile (highest-debt students)$13,833
